[{"type":"text","content":"\n\n\n\nLONDON, March 19 /CNW/ - Uruguay Mineral Exploration Inc. ("UME" or "the\nCompany") today announces that it has signed an agreement with SouthernEra\nDiamonds Inc. ("SouthernEra") (TSX: SDM) to purchase its Uruguayan diamond\nexploration database. Under the terms of the agreement, SouthernEra will\nreceive a cash payment of US$20,000 and an additional 0.8% royalty on any net\ndiamond sales from any diamond deposit discovered by the Company in Uruguay. A\nfurther 0.2% royalty will be paid to Mr. N.R Baker, who has an interest in the\ndatabase.\n\n\nThe database, which relates to exploration completed by SouthernEra and\njoint venture partners in Uruguay between 1993 and 2001, includes airborne\ngeophysical survey data, heavy mineral results from reconnaissance and\nfollow-up stream sample programmes, electron microprobe analysis of selected\nkimberlite indicator minerals, and results of a diamond drill programme.\n\n\nThe geophysical data includes 3,275 line kilometres of airborne magnetic\nand electromagnetic data from surveys of four areas of northern Uruguay, all\nof which were completed during 1994 at a line spacing of 200 metres. UME\nintends to process and interpret this aeromagnetic data for kimberlite\npipe-like targets.\n\n\nDavid Fowler, Chief Executive of Uruguay Mineral Exploration, commented:\n"The database we have purchased comprises more than 500 sample points, and\nmore than 800 electron microprobe analyses. During the current quarter, we\nwill incorporate this database, together with the processed geophysical data,\ninto our diamond exploration programme. We expect this to reduce the need for\nsampling in some areas and accelerate our exploration programme for the Cinco\nRios project. During February 2007, we carried out a 50 metre line-spaced\nground magnetic survey for a total of 200 line kilometers at Cinco Rios and\nidentified targets, some of which have reported pyrope garnet and chrome\nspinel, that will be trenched during the current quarter.
